The Sarasota Modern, a Tribute Portfolio Hotel
3.9/593 Reviews
Central Sarasota
The Sarasota Modern is a hip, cool hotel with a Palm Springs 1960’s feel to it. It is located in the Rosemary district so it is about six blocks or a 12 minute walk to downtown. My friend and I stayed at this property for two nights 4/20-4/22/23. The rate was more affordable then the other surrounding hotels. My room was located on the fourth floor right next to the elevator, which initially concerned me. This room turned out to be the best room for me. I never heard the elevator or people getting on and off. This room was located away from the other hotel rooms so you never heard your neighbors. I had a large corner room with high ceilings, large bathroom and shower, refrigerator, small closet with safe and two bottled waters were replaced daily. The lighting in the bathroom is awful! It is so dimly lit that it is hard to put make up on or for men to shave. They provide a make up mirror, but the lighting on that was awful too. The shower was large enough for two people but there was no shelf or bench to put your personal shower items on. The wifi connection is a problem at this hotel. If you need to do work on your laptop computer, forget it. It is so slow and extremely frustrating. My iPhone was just as bad. Better service at surrounding coffee shops and restaurants. We had lunch at their restaurant Wink and cocktails at the pool bar. Staff is very friendly and efficient. The pool area is nice but on the smaller side. The cushions on the lounge chairs are badly stained and need to be replaced. Even on a crowded Friday afternoon, the pool area had a nice chill vibe to it which was enjoyable. The hotel has no shuttle service. You will need to Uber it to the airport, beach, etc. There is a free Trolley that you can pick up on Main Street that will take you over to Lido Beach. Overall we had a nice stay here and will probably come back again next time we’re in Sarasota.
Aloft Sarasota
4.2/5101 Reviews
Central Sarasota
I want to start by saying I knew this wasn’t a “resort hotel” when I made our reservation. But, this also isn’t a “resort hotel”. It isn’t on the beach & while nice, the pool is pretty standard as far as hotel pools. What this hotel does have going for it is it’s location in a different way. It is only 2 short blocks from the waterfront marina & park (a couple good restaurants there, boats & park activities) & is within easy walking distance of many very good restaurants, shopping & grocery stores. It is also an easy car ride (10-30 minutes depending on traffic) from at least 4 beaches as well as other restaurants. Our room was very spacious with plenty of space for the 3 of us (& could add a 4th with no problem). The lobby is nice & open with a bar that appeared popular. The exercise room had plenty of machines & space to workout. The pool was nice, if standard. We used both several times. The valets were nice & got to recognize us & talked to us every day, asked what we were planning & gave us suggestions. Definitely a hotel I’d consider staying at again if we return to Sarasota.

Siesta Key Palms Resort
4.4/5103 Reviews
This is truly a tropical paradise. Driving up to the property, you'd never imagine what is behind the wall of palms/greenery that surrounds the resort. It's a small property (approximately 20 rooms??) but packs a HUGE punch and gives you the vibe that you're in Jamaica at an exclusive tiki resort. It is magical at night with all the twinkle lights overhead, meandering pathways, and firepits. There is an ice machine, communal washer/dryer, screened-in room for games/shade, a small BBQ area with table and chairs, covered tiki huts for shade, plenty of loungers and hammocks, two pools (one adults only), a public restroom near the main pool, yard games such as tic-tac-toe and cornhole, beach chairs for borrow, books for borrow, bikes for borrow, an outdoor shower for rinsing after the pool, on and on. We were in a Key Suite which was 450 sq ft with a full kitchen. The room looked lik it was recently renovated with updated flooring and granite countertops and had plenty of room for three adults. There was one king bed and a pull-out sofa. The bathroom is small but we made do. Isaac at the front desk was very helpful at check-in and offered recommendations and explained the property. I didn't realize how much I would LOVE this little resort. Location is perfect. You're one mile from the bridge that brings you over to Siesta Key (south side). If you go, you will know!!
